
Cameryn Heath is a developing interior defender with early production and academic consistency
Heath, a freshman defensive lineman at William & Mary, showed early rotational value in 2025 by playing nine games, posting 15 tackles and 1.5 sacks, including a four-tackle, half-sack outing at Hampton and a sack against Charleston Southern.[6] At 6-foot-0 and 285 pounds, he brings compact size and interior leverage, and his CAA Commissioner’s Academic Honor Roll recognition suggests a dependable, disciplined fit for a program that values both physicality and reliability.[3][6]
